I’m not sure if you would call this a bug, or limitation of the program. I am trying to design an earth berm home with ICF walls and a shed roof. I drew a 1’ 8” rafter roof, which will probably turn out being a 1’ 8” truss, for the main part of the roof and then added two shorter roof sections to depict the tails on the truss which the framing properties are 2x4. In the frame render mode it seems to show the total roof (I’ve enclosed JPEG”S) OK, but in the shaded texture render the main part of the roof depicts what looks like a 2x4 rafter roof even though the framing properties show a 2X1’8” rafter. While righting this I had the thought that I might need to add another small roof to each side of the roof to show the soffit overhang which would be the same framing properties as the tails. Is there a better way to do this?
I went ahead and tried adding the roof soffit extension and again it displays ok in the frame rendering mode but not the texture render mode.
Are there plans to add the option of truss or rafter selection to the framing properties and maybe ridge vents and soffit vents? It would also be nice to have a monolith slab option for wall with slab. I guess you could add a stiffener bean around the perimeter of the slab and under the slab at the slab at the weight bearing wall points. Hear in Colorado most slabs used in home and garage construction require a monolith pour around the perimeter of the slab.
I t would be nice to have ICF roof added and a way to show the angles between walls and object, and a fractional calculator.
